Full Job Description
About the Role

We're looking for a highly skilled and experienced professional to join our team as Director, Quality Engineering. In this role, you will hire, train, coach, and manage a team of testers while fostering a collaborative and high-performance team environment. You will modernize our testing toolkit, processes, and testing stack and optimize test processes to increase the flow of value. You will also collaborate with technology and business partners to evaluate vendor products and proposals and ensure selected solutions meet quality standards and align with business objectives.

What You'll Do
  • Hire, train, coach, and manage a team of testers.
  • Optimize and build test processes to enhance efficiency and effectiveness.
  • Develop and implement strategies to increase the flow of value in the development process.
  • Train the team on test best practices, including Test-Driven Development (TDD) and Behavior-Driven Development (BDD).
  • Leverage strong agile experience to guide the team in adopting and implementing agile practices.
  • Lead the modernization of the testing toolkit, tools, and testing stack to align with current and future technological advancements.
  • Evaluate and integrate new testing tools and frameworks to enhance the efficiency, accuracy, and coverage of the testing process.
  • Work closely with partners in technology and business to evaluate vendor products and proposals, including those from test and development partners.
  • Use data and metrics, to set KPIs to measure areas of improvement, concern, and act accordingly to improve, a PDCA (Plan, Do, Check, Act) cycle.
  • Participate and lead the vendor selection for our initiatives, assuring element's quality requirements are met.


Basic Qualifications
  • Bachelor's degree in computer science, Engineering, or a related field.
  • Proven experience as a Quality Engineering Lead or similar role (3 years).
  • Demonstrated ability to hire, train, coach, and manage a team of testers (3 years).
  • Strong knowledge of test methodologies, agile testing, and best practices such as TDD and BDD.
  • Diverse background in test automation, front-end and backend testing, test data management, performance testing, and negative testing (5 years, hands-on work).
  • Excellent collaboration and communication skills.


Preferred Qualifications
  • Experience evaluating vendor products and proposals.
  • Strong agile experience, with a solid understanding of agile frameworks and practices.
  • Experience in modernizing testing toolkits, tools, and testing stacks.
  • Proficiency in designing, implementing and maintaining automated test scripts.
  • Experience with automation tools such as Selenium, Appium, TestNG, JUnit and similar frameworks.
  • Understanding of CI/CD pipelines and experience integrating testing processes into CI/CD environments using tools like Jenkins, Circle CI or Gitlab CI.

About Element Fleet Management

Element Fleet Management is a global provider of fleet management services. The company was founded in 2011 and is headquartered in Toronto, Canada. Element Fleet Management's services include vehicle acquisition and financing, maintenance and repair, fuel management, and driver safety programs. The company serves a wide range of industries, including transportation, construction, healthcare, and government. Element Fleet Management aims to help its clients reduce costs, increase productivity, and improve safety and sustainability.
